Following his groundbreaking directorial debut, the infamous rape/revenge shocker The Last House On The Left (1972), and the success of his second feature, the ferocious genre classic The Hills Have Eyes (1977), director Wes Craven had already achieved cult status with films that encapsulated the fury and desperation of the times. Here, Craven tells the story of a woman's fight against a religious cult which will not stop at murder. Martha (Maren Jensen) lives alone near a conservative, repressive religious cult led by Isaiah (Ernest Borgnine), her husband having been murdered under mysterious circumstances after he left the cult. Martha and her two visiting friends Vicky (Susan Buckner) and Lana (Sharon Stone) are soon pressured to join the cult and begin having nightmares and accidents before a spate of murders sees the women become targets. Craven gets great performances from his cast, while the film features outstanding cinematography by Robert Jessup and a beautiful score composed by James Horner.
